IQueryInterfaceElement (ITF) ¶ INTERFACE IQueryInterface
DriveInterface ¶ AXIS_REF AXIS [...] Ref (Interface) Get
DriveInterface ¶ MC_DIRECTION (Enum) SMC
DrvAL1030.QueryInterface (METH) ¶ METHOD QueryInterface [...] Return QueryInterface
DrvEL6224.QueryInterface (METH) ¶ METHOD QueryInterface [...] Return QueryInterface
IoDrvSafetySp.QueryInterface (METH) ¶ METHOD QueryInterface [...] Return QueryInterface
的识别 <<interface>> <<library [...] 加。 INTERFACE itfData EXTENDS [...] 从新接口指向现有接口。 INTERFACE Itf_1 EXTENDS
CODESYS Development System
扩展接口 您可以扩展接口以及功能模块。然后,接口除了自己的之外,还获取基本接口的接口方法和接口属性。 过程 . 创建一个扩展另一个接口的接口。 选择对象 应用 在设备树中。 选择命令 项目 → 添加对象 → 界面 . 对话 添加接口 打开。 输入新接口的名称。 激活选项 先进的 并点击按钮 . 输入帮助打开。 从类别中选择 接口 选择要被新接口扩展的接口。 本节内容如下 :
CODESYS Development System
实现一个接口 实现一个接口 接口的实现基于面向对象编程的概念。您还可以通过通用接口以相同的方式使用不同但相似的功能块。 实现接口的功能块必须包含该接口中定义的所有方法和属性(接口方法和接口属性)。这意味着:相应方法或属性的名称、输入和输出必须完全相同。 当您创建一个实现接口的新功能模块时,添加 CODESYS 自动在树中新功能模块下方输入该接口的所有方法和属性。 重要 之后,如果您向接口添加更多方